State Supreme Court Arguments Halted After Justice’s Medical Emergency

Justice Bill Wooton of the state Supreme Court experienced an acute medical episode on the bench Wednesday morning, forcing the court to abruptly halt oral arguments on the first day of the fall term. Court marshals and medical personnel responded immediately to the courtroom emergency, prioritizing patient stabilization.

Acute medical incidents occurring in high-stakes public settings often trigger rapid deployment of emergency medical services (EMS), focusing on hemodynamic stability and neurological assessment.

When an individual experiences a sudden collapse or acute distress during public proceedings, clinicians look at immediate differential diagnoses. These range from benign orthostatic hypotension to acute coronary syndromes or cerebrovascular events. Standard emergency medical protocols dictate a thorough primary survey, checking vital signs, electrocardiographic (ECG) rhythm, and oxygen saturation levels before any decision regarding hospital transfer is finalized.

Summary of Immediate Response Protocols for Acute Medical Episodes
Triage Phase Clinical Focus Standard Protocol
Primary Assessment Airway, Breathing, Circulation (ABCs) Immediate evaluation of responsiveness, pulse, and respiratory rate by onsite responders.
Stabilization Oxygenation & Hemodynamics Administration of supplemental oxygen, IV access establishment, and continuous ECG monitoring.
Transport Decision Diagnostic Triaging Rapid conveyance to an accredited emergency department for advanced imaging or cardiac workup.

Contraindications & When to Consult a Doctor

While acute episodes like the one experienced by Justice Bill Wooton often occur unpredictably, understanding personal risk factors is essential for preventative healthcare. Individuals with a history of hypertension, arrhythmias, or previous transient ischemic attacks must adhere strictly to cardiology and neurology treatment plans. Strenuous professional schedules should never supersede scheduled diagnostic screenings or medication regimens.

Seek emergency medical attention immediately if you or someone nearby experiences sudden chest pain, unexplained shortness of breath, sudden loss of balance, acute weakness on one side of the body, or sudden confusion. Do not attempt to drive or delay care when acute systemic symptoms arise; prompt activation of emergency services drastically improves clinical outcomes for cardiovascular and neurological emergencies.
